Transaction f62a5ebb86bd4e4ae13e4bc3b56f6de17b60d461f36bce953f5a29247f5765f3

1 Input
2 Outputs
  • f62a5ebb86bd4e4ae13e4bc3b56f6de17b60d461f36bce953f5a29247f5765f3:0
  • value  386107511
    address  1AWFk5MRpaAqrJDnn1UeEf5Y7xse95UmXx
  • f62a5ebb86bd4e4ae13e4bc3b56f6de17b60d461f36bce953f5a29247f5765f3:1
  • value  625960
    address  1DdGCRvyLCVeAKEUcgaNSPr21JGeESvWzj